Review: THE BODYGUARD at Alte Oper, Frankfurt And On Tour In The UK
by André Böke - Apr 5, 2026


The touring production of The Bodyguard arrives at a pivotal moment in its continental journey. After stops in Zurich, Munich and Berlin, interspersed with various UK engagements including London, the show now plays its final German date at the Alte Oper Frankfurt. From here, it will return to British venues through mid-year. There is, accordingly, a sense of culmination in the air: a production taking its last bow on German soil before retreating to its home circuit. And what a send-off it proves to be.

FLORA THE RED MENACE Will Come to Lakewood Theatre Company
by Stephi Wild - Apr 3, 2026


Lakewood Theatre Company will present FLORA THE RED MENACE on April 10 and 11 as part of its Lost Treasures Collection series, featuring the first Broadway collaboration of Kander and Ebb in a concert-style production in Lake Oswego, Oregon.
